SB09 WBU is a 2009 Ford Galaxy in Black with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.

Across all 2009 Ford Galaxy models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.0% with a typical mileage of 99,307 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ford Galaxy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 102,272 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SB09 WBU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Galaxy typ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 17 years old, this Ford Galaxy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
